Are these durable?
Short answer: It depends. Here’s why... The durability of a men’s chain-only gold necklace hinges on gold purity, chain style, and craftsmanship. Solid gold is softer than gold alloys, so 24k gold scratches and bends more easily than 14k or 18k gold. Chain type also plays a role. Thicker, sturdier designs like curb or Figaro chains hold up better over time compared to delicate styles such as rope or box chains.
Look for well-constructed chains with strong soldering on the links and a secure clasp. Cheaper options often skimp on construction, increasing the risk of breakage. Always check customer reviews and photos to see how a chain wears over time.
Verdict: Assess gold purity and chain style for durability. Higher gold content isn’t always better—solid construction is essential.
Are they comfortable?
Short answer: Yes, usually. Here’s why... Comfort comes down to weight and style. A heavy, thick chain might look impressive but can become uncomfortable for all-day wear. Lighter chains with thinner links tend to be more comfortable. The finish matters too: a smooth, polished chain feels nicer against the skin than a rough or textured one.
It’s worth noting that some people have metal sensitivities. If you have sensitive skin, seek hypoallergenic options. Some gold necklaces contain nickel, which can cause allergic reactions. How's the quality?
Short answer: Depends on the maker. Here’s why... To evaluate the quality of a men’s chain-only gold necklace, check the following:
- Gold Purity: Is it stamped 10k, 14k, 18k, or 24k? This shows the gold percentage.
- Construction: Are the links securely soldered? Does the clasp feel sturdy?
- Finish: Is the surface smooth and polished? Are there any visible flaws?
Research the seller thoroughly. Read reviews and look at customer photos to gauge real-world quality. A trustworthy seller will be clear about their materials and construction methods. Steer clear of sellers who are vague or hesitant to share details.
Verdict: Inspect gold purity, construction, and finish. Research the seller and read reviews before purchasing.
Any downsides?
Short answer: Yes, like anything. Here’s why... One obvious downside is cost—gold is expensive, so a genuine gold necklace represents a significant investment. Maintenance is another factor: gold can tarnish over time, requiring regular cleaning to keep it looking its best. Proper storage is also important to prevent scratches and damage.
Here’s a list of potential drawbacks:
- Can be expensive.
- Requires regular cleaning.
- Can be damaged if stored improperly.
- May attract theft.
Verdict: Weigh the price, maintenance needs, and risks of damage or theft before buying a gold necklace.
